Book reviewed in this article: Introductory College Chemistry by Harry N. Holmes, Professor of Chemistry in Oberlin College. Revised Edition. Smith's Introductory College Chemistry by James Kendall, Professor of Chemistry in the University of Edinburgh; formerly Professor of Chemistry at Columbia University and at New York University. First edition. Physical Science, An Introduction to the Specialized Courses in College Science by Herbert Brownell, Professor of the Technique of Instruction in Science, Teachers College, University of Nebraska. First Edition. Cloth. The Story of Science by David Dietz, Fellow of the Royal Astronomical Society; Member of the American Astronomical Society and the Societe Astronomique de France; Lecturer in General Science, Western Reserve University; Member, Ohio Academy of Science. Second Digest or Investigations in. the Teaching of Science, by Francis D. Curtis, Associate Professor of Secondary Education and of the Teaching of Science, University of Michigan, and Head of the Department of Science in the University High School. Cloth. The Principles of Organic Chemistry by James F. Norris, Professor of Organic Chemistry, Massachusetts Institute of Technology. Problems in the Teaching of Secondary‐School Mathematics, by Ernest E. Breslich, Associate Professor of the Teaching of Mathematics, the University of Chicago. Intermediate Calculus, by Percy F. Smith, Ph. D. and William Raymond Longley, Ph. D., Professors of Mathematics at Yale University. Methods in Educational Research, by Frederick Lamson Whitney, Director of Educational Research Colorado State Teachers College, Greeley, Colorado. Teaching the Elementary Curriculum, by Sheldon Emmor Davis, President of State Normal College, Dillon, Montana. Introduction to the Use of Standard Tests, by Sidney L. Pressy, Professor of Psychology, Ohio State University, and Luella Cole Pressy, Assistant Professor of Psychology, Ohio State University. Shop Mathematics, Part I Shop Arithmetic, prepared by the Extension Division of the University of Wisconsin, by Earle B. Norris, Dean of Engineering, Virginia Polytechnic Institute, formerly Professor of Mechanical Engineering at the University of Wisconsin, and Kenneth G. Smith, State Supervisor of Vocational Industrial Education, Michigan, formerly Associate Professor of Mechanical Engineering at the University of Wisconsin. Third edition.
